Is Valspar UK Laird of the Isle cool or warm?
At 2° on the HSL hue wheel, this dark red sits firmly on the warm side.
X35R60F Laird of the Isle HSL code: 2, 40%, 38%
Hue - degree on a color wheel from 0 to 360. 0 is red, 120 is green, and 240 is blue.
Saturation is expressed as a percentage. At 0%, it appears as a shade of grey, and at 100%, it is in full color.
Lightness is also a percentage value. 0% is black, and 100% is white.
How light temperature affects Laird of the Isle
Natural Lighting. During the day, natural light shifts from about 2000 K at sunrise/sunset to 5500–6500 K at noon.
In addition, natural-light temperature depends on its direction:
| Direction of sunlight | Visible temp. | Hue | Duration |
|---|---|---|---|
| North | Cool | Bluish | All day |
| East | Warm | Yellow | Before noon |
| West | Warm | Orange-red | After noon |
| South | Warm | Orange-yellow | All day |

Complementary color scheme
This color scheme is a combination of two shades that are opposite each other on the color wheel. The high contrast between these colors creates a vibrant and dynamic visual effect. For the color Laird of the Isle with a red hue, complementary colors are those with a green hue close to 182, such as Valspar UK Warm Breezes and September Sea.
